【分组交换网详述】在现代通信技术的发展过程中,分组交换网络(Packet Switched Network)作为一种高效、灵活的通信方式,逐渐成为数据传输的主流架构。与传统的电路交换方式不同,分组交换通过将数据分割成多个小单元(即“分组”),并为每个分组独立选择传输路径,从而实现了资源的动态分配和高利用率。
一、分组交换的基本原理
分组交换的核心思想是将信息拆分成若干个大小相对固定的“数据包”,每个数据包包含必要的控制信息,如源地址、目的地址以及顺序编号等。这些数据包通过网络中的各个节点进行转发,最终在接收端重新组装成原始信息。
与电路交换相比,分组交换不需要在整个通信过程中占用固定带宽,而是根据实际需求动态分配网络资源,这使得其在处理突发性或非连续的数据流时更加高效。
二、分组交换的主要特点
1. 资源利用率高
分组交换可以实现多路复用,多个用户的数据可以在同一物理链路上同时传输,提高了带宽的使用效率。
2. 灵活性强
每个分组可以选择最优路径进行传输,网络具备较强的容错能力,即使部分节点失效,也可以通过其他路径完成数据传输。
3. 支持多种类型的数据传输
分组交换不仅适用于文本数据,还能有效支持语音、视频等多媒体信息的传输。
4. 可扩展性强
随着网络规模的扩大,分组交换网络可以通过增加节点和优化路由算法来适应新的需求。
三、分组交换的分类
根据数据包的处理方式,分组交换网络可分为两种主要类型:
1. 面向连接的分组交换(虚电路模式)
在数据传输前,通信双方需要先建立一条虚拟的通信路径(称为“虚电路”),之后所有数据包都沿着这条路径传输。这种方式类似于电路交换,但更灵活,适合对延迟要求较高的应用。
2. 无连接的分组交换(数据报模式)
数据包在发送前不建立专用路径,而是根据当前网络状态独立选择最佳路径。这种模式更适合突发性数据传输,如互联网上的HTTP请求、电子邮件等。
四、分组交换的应用场景
1. 互联网
当今互联网的基础架构就是基于分组交换的TCP/IP协议栈,所有数据流量均以IP数据包的形式在网络中传输。
2. 局域网(LAN)与广域网(WAN)
大多数现代企业网络和公共通信网络均采用分组交换技术,以提高通信效率和可靠性。
3. 移动通信网络
3G、4G、5G等移动通信系统也广泛采用分组交换机制,以支持高速数据传输和实时通信服务。
4. 云计算与分布式计算
在云计算环境中,大量数据在不同服务器之间频繁交换,分组交换提供了高效的传输机制。
五、分组交换的挑战与发展趋势
尽管分组交换具有诸多优势,但也面临一些挑战,如网络拥塞、数据包丢失、延迟抖动等问题。为了应对这些问题,研究人员不断优化路由算法、引入服务质量(QoS)机制,并发展出更先进的网络协议。
未来,随着人工智能、物联网、边缘计算等技术的发展,分组交换网络将进一步向智能化、低延迟、高可靠的方向演进,为全球信息化建设提供更强大的支撑。
结语:
分组交换网络作为现代通信系统的重要基石,凭借其高效、灵活和可扩展的特点,正在不断推动信息技术的进步。无论是日常的网络浏览、在线视频播放,还是复杂的工业控制系统,分组交换都在背后默默发挥着关键作用。理解其原理与应用,有助于我们更好地把握未来通信技术的发展方向。